Today's visit to "Only Henan: A City of Theatrical Fantasy" deeply moved me. In the grand narrative of *The Railway Station Theater*, I witnessed a poignant and intense brotherly bond—Li Shiyi, the elder brother of Li Shiba, harboring an almost tragic tolerance and boundless love for his brother. The horrors of the 1942 Henan famine were reenacted on stage, the desperate scene of starving people scrambling for food was suffocating. When Li Shiyi, desperately seeking some life-saving seeds from his brother, the stationmaster, learned that the price would be his brother's life, his world crumbled instantly. Ultimately, Li Shiba opened the granary to distribute the grain, sacrificing himself in the process. Li Shiyi's madness and breakdown upon learning all this vividly portrayed the struggle of humanity under extreme circumstances. The smaller theater production *Wheat, Oh Wheat* depicts the resilient landscape of the people of Henan, who have depended on the land for thousands of years. Those simple and hardworking farmers, dedicating their lives to the wheat fields, saw wheat not only as food but also as their roots and soul. With the southward advance of the Jin army at the end of the Northern Song Dynasty, Henan was forever cut off from the dynastic capital, a historical turning point tinged with desolation and regret. Another short play, "Su Shi's Henan," succinctly portrays the tumultuous life of the literary giant Su Shi in just thirty minutes. From his initial fame through the imperial examinations, to his repeated demotions and fluctuating fortunes, until his eventual pardon but failure to return to the capital Bianjing, where he died and was buried in Henan, his poetry is filled with a magnanimous outlook on life and an optimistic view of hardship. Yet, isn't this also a kind of spiritual transcendence under the pressure of reality? Behind that "forced magnanimity" lies a profound undercurrent of unfulfilled ambition throughout his life. This trip was not merely a theatrical experience, but a profound dialogue with the land, history, and the depths of human nature.

A special exhibition of gourd-shaped pots from Shanxi to Henan: Both their shapes and decorations are very distinctive. The shape resembles a gourd. (It looks more like a zucchini... although zucchini didn't exist during the Spring and Autumn and Warring States periods, so the shape was probably inspired by the bottle gourd.) The lid features a bird of prey holding a snake. The handle is tiger-shaped. The exquisite coiled dragon pattern. Although it's just a pot, it embodies the history of the Jin state and the Zhao state. (It seems the Jin state and the Zhao state really liked bird motifs; there's the Jin state bird-shaped vessel, and later the Zhao state bird-shaped vessel. Although the Jin state was a branch of the Zhou dynasty, it, like the Shang dynasty, favored bird decorations...) (If you can't visit the Shanxi Museum to see the two bird-shaped vessels, there are pictures in this special exhibition hall for comparison.)
